WebPeople who resided in Wilkes County are also found in Warren and Oglethorpe Counties. Between 1790 and 1854, the legislature took land from Wilkes County to form Elbert County (1790), Oglethorpe County (1793), Lincoln County (1796), and to help form Warren County (1793), and Taliaferro County (1825). The county seat is Washington, Georgia.
